Making a second key available to an OG 9-3 costs about $400, which includes purchasing the new key and CIM/TWICE module and programming the car. It may take weeks to set up.

If you lose your one Saab key, you will need a new one, along with the new CIM or TWICE module to convince the computer that you are not attempting to steal your own car. It will cost around a few hundred dollars at the dealer, and it might take up to an hour of work. If you can locate an old key shell and blade that work with your CIM or TWICE and a locksmith who can program the key, it might be possible to add a second key.

When it concerns Saab keys, you need the right tools and experience to complete the task. In contrast to traditional keys made of metal, that are easily copied, modern car keys are outfitted with transponders which require special equipment to read and program them. This makes keys more secure and difficult to copy. Adding a key to a saab key programming requires two separate pieces - the transmitter/transponder and the metal key blade/shell, or the key-fob as it is called. The new key needs to be programmed with an handheld device referred to as a Tech2.
